Win10x64_with_LO61_and_MS_Office_2016_odt_ok.reg
I was able to make it work for my notbook Win10x64 with LO 6.1 and MS Office
2016 installed using attached *.reg file.
It did not work with MS Filter:
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\.odt\PersistentHandler]
@="{34CEAC8D-CBC0-4f77-B7B1-8A60CB6DA0F7}"
but worked after changing GUID to "OpenDocument Format Filter":
[HKEY_CLASSES_ROOT\.odt\PersistentHandler]
@="{7BC0E713-5703-45BE-A29D-5D46D8B39262}"</pre>
